Mini Railway Festival

Mini Railway Festival was carried out at 8,9 Sept. in Nippon Institute of Technology.

Many 5inch gauge locomotives met and ran. Mr. Hoshino driving his LNER K1

Mr. Sugiura driving his double header ELs and Mr. Wada on his 4-6-2 tender

Small old Shay

Old live steam Shay got in the auction as a junk, and first running on the track after repairing.

It has two cylinders and a boiler burned from bottom alcohol burner. The running was very smooth and slowly.
